Product Summary

Browning X-Bolt Hells Canyon Smoke 7mm Remington Magnum Bolt Action Rilfe, 26" Steel Tungsten Cerakote Barrel, 3-Round Magazine Capacity, Composite 3D Smoke Stock Md: 035380227


RECEIVER – Steel; Cerakote Tungsten finish; Glass bedded; Drilled and tapped for scope mounts
BARREL – Threaded muzzle brake (thread protector included); Cerakote Tungsten finish; Free-floating; Hand chambered; Target crown; Fluted for lighter weight and increased cooling
ACTION – Bolt-action; 60° bolt lift; Adjustable Feather Trigger; Detachable rotary magazine; Top-tang safety; Bolt unlock button
STOCK – Composite; Textured gripping surfaces; Palm swell; 3D smoke with Dura-Touch Armor Coating
FEATURES – Sling swivel studs; Inflex recoil pad

Caliber Dictionary

The Below Information Has Been Provided From Our Gun Caliber Dictionary And Is Meant For Informational Purposes Only. It Is Not Intended to Describe The Unique Specifications For This Ammunition.
The 7mm Remington Magnum was introduced in 1962 in the new Remington Model 700 bolt-action. Gunwriters Les Bowman, Warren Page, and others had been clamoring for a fast 7mm, and the Remington's "Big Seven" was the answer. Except the very similar 275 H&H dates to 1912, and the 7mm Weatherby Magnum to 1944. No matter; the 7mm Remington Magnum was a huge success. Viewed as more versatile, it blew the 264 Winchester Magnum off the market and went on to become the world's most popular "magnum" cartridge. Though since surpassed in this role by the 300 Winchester Magnum, the 7mm Remington Magnum remains a world-standard hunting cartridge, adequate for game up to elk and moose, flat-shooting, and able to achieve meaningful velocities with bullets up to 175 grains--but with less recoil than the fast .30-calibers. Most firearms manufacturers chamber to it, and the selection of factory loads is rich and varied. — Craig Boddington
